"I've lost the bloody sheds, house - lost everything," a distressed Rappville resident, Danny Smith, told Nine News.Advertisement

She told the ABC she sent a tweet to the RFS explaining that her father was in his shed and would probably not survive. He had thought the shed would be safe during the blaze because "it's steel, and steel doesn't burn", she said. Four emergency warnings were issued for fires on Tuesday, but by late on Tuesday night two were left ravaging the area – at Busbys Flat and Drake. Early on Wednesday morning, those two fires were also downgraded to "watch and act" status, but were still deemed to be out-of-control.

"Until we can safely get our inspection teams onto the fire ground, we can't confirm [how many properties have been lost]," he said on Tuesday night. "We're still seeing very strong winds, it's still quite warm. It will probably remain an emergency for some time." NSW Police urged people to check for local road closures and "use extreme caution due to fallen power lines and trees".
